Factors to Consider When Choosing Best Hair Serums For Damaged Hair

Core Ingredient Profile

Look for keratin or amino acids to physically patch the gaps in your hair cuticle. These proteins act like mortar in a brick wall, reinforcing your strands against further breakage. If your hair feels brittle, prioritize plant-based oils like argan or marula. These lipids provide the elasticity required to keep hair from snapping when you brush or style it.

Viscosity And Weight

A heavy, thick serum can turn fine hair into an oily mess within an hour. If you have fine or thinning hair, select a lightweight formula that absorbs quickly without leaving a visible residue. Thick, curly, or coarse hair requires a heavier oil base to tame frizz and provide adequate hydration. Match the weight of the serum to your hair density to avoid weighing down your natural volume.

Heat Protection Properties

Many serums double as a shield against heat damage. Checking the label for thermal protection is essential if you use a blow dryer or flat iron daily. Think of these ingredients as a protective suit of armor for your hair. They prevent the inner moisture from evaporating when your styling tools reach high temperatures.

Silicone Content

Silicones are the primary ingredient used to create that instant shine and smooth texture. They coat the hair shaft effectively to mask damage while you wait for long-term treatments to work. However, some silicones can cause product buildup over time. If you prefer to avoid them, look for brands that highlight silicone-free formulas based on natural fatty acids.

Price And Concentration

Expensive serums often contain a higher concentration of active botanical extracts rather than cheap fillers. You typically only need a few drops per application, so a premium bottle can last for months. Calculate the cost per ounce to understand the true value. A small, pricey bottle that lasts six months is often more economical than a large, low-quality container that you burn through in weeks.

Frequently Asked Questions

How often should I apply a hair serum?

Most people benefit from using a serum every time they wash their hair. Apply it to damp strands to lock in moisture before you begin styling. You can also use a tiny amount on dry ends as a daily refresher. Just be careful not to overdo it, as excess product can make hair look dull.

Can hair serum actually repair permanent damage?

Serums provide a cosmetic fix by smoothing the cuticle and sealing split ends. They make hair look healthier, but they cannot biologically fuse broken hair fibers back together. Consistent use prevents further degradation of your hair health. Think of it as maintenance rather than a magical cure for existing breakage.

Should I apply serum to my roots or tips?

Always focus your application on the mid-lengths to the ends. These areas are usually the oldest and most susceptible to dryness and splitting. Applying serum near your roots often leads to greasy-looking hair or clogged follicles. Keep the product away from your scalp to maintain a fresh, voluminous look.

Will hair serum make my hair greasy?

Greasiness usually happens because you are using too much product or choosing a formula that is too heavy for your hair type. Start with just two or three drops and warm them between your palms before applying. If your hair still feels heavy, switch to a water-based serum instead of an oil-based one. These options provide hydration without the weight.

Can I use hair serum on color-treated hair?

Yes, and it is highly recommended. Chemical dyes strip away natural oils, leaving your hair prone to dryness and fading. Look for a serum that specifies it is color-safe. These formulas usually contain UV filters to keep your shade vibrant while protecting the integrity of your strands.
